Handover for plugin folks building against the Copperline autoscaler. Scaling decisions key off queue depth sampled every 10s; your plugin should expose a depth metric, not a rate, or the controller gets jumpy. Cooldown is 90s — don't fight it with your own backoff. Scale-to-zero works but cold starts run ~20s, so set min replicas if latency matters. The plugin API is frozen until next quarter. Interface change requests go to the maintainer below.

approver of hahog-hahap = Ulaath Praael

Hi Tarek,

Welcome to the Pellwick on-call rotation! Quick heads-up: the spreadsheet export job in Ledgerbird occasionally balloons past 6GB of RAM when customers export more than ~200k rows. It's not a crash, but it starves the worker pool and you'll see slow-queue alerts. The usual fix is bumping the batch size down and restarting the exporter pod. Full steps, graphs to watch, and escalation notes are on the internal page here.

Cheers,
Mira

runbook for tagug-hafog: https://jira.lumiclabs.internal/projects/pages/pages/9773c0d8

## Releases

Glintboard 2.4 ships dark-mode support for the admin dashboard. Theme tokens moved to a shared palette; no per-view overrides remain. QA signed off Tuesday. Release artifacts are built on the Fernwick runner and must be signed before upload. Verify the build hash, then sign with the key below.

deploy key for fadup-hadug: bky6_Zp89hs

## Deployment

The Verdanco greenhouse controller applies drift correction to all humidity and temperature sensors at startup and every six hours thereafter. Support staff deploying a replacement unit should let one full correction cycle finish before trusting readings. Deployment is a single binary plus a config file; the unit ships with the defaults shown below.

settings of tagug-fajof:
[zorwyn]
host = zorwyn.nelvrosys.corp
user = zorwyn_svc
database = zorwyn_prod